Introducing the Barbados Coastal Tour
If you’re seeking a comprehensive way to see the best of Barbados without the hassle of planning, the Barbados Coastal Tour is a solid choice. For $110 per person, you’ll spend about 7 hours traveling in a comfortable, air-conditioned van, covering key sights from Speightstown to Bathsheba, with plenty of scenic stops and storytelling along the way. With a high rating of 4.5 stars from over 140 reviews, most travelers find it well worth the price, especially considering the included lunch and rum punch.
Two things we really like about this tour are its carefree logistics—since pickup and drop-off at your hotel are included—and the variety of sights you get to see in just one day. From historic towns to rugged coastlines, it offers a well-rounded snapshot of Barbados’ diverse beauty. A possible consideration is the tour’s length; some reviewers felt it could be condensed, especially if you prefer a more leisurely pace or more time at specific stops.
This tour is especially suitable for first-time visitors who want to get an overview of the island, as well as those interested in local culture, scenery, and history. If you’re eager to see multiple regions in one day and enjoy engaging guides, this experience could be a perfect fit.

Starting Off: Ease and Comfort
Most travelers appreciate the pickup service, which means you don’t have to worry about navigating unfamiliar roads or taxis. The tour kicks off at 8:00am, giving you a full day of exploration. The vehicle is described as modern and air-conditioned, which is a relief considering the tropical heat. The group size is limited to 22 travelers, striking a good balance between intimacy and social vibe.
First Stop: Speightstown
Your journey begins in Speightstown, a historic and charming seaside town often called Little Bristol. It’s a quick 15-minute stop, mainly to soak in the ambiance and browse local shops and vendors. No admission fee is required here, so you can enjoy the old port town’s laid-back charm without extra cost. Several reviews highlight how this stop sets a relaxed tone and offers a glimpse into local life.
Animal Flower Cave: Rugged Coastline and Scenic Views
Next, you’ll visit the Animal Flower Cave, located at the island’s northerly tip. Although entrance is not included, the location itself is worth the visit. Expect dramatic clifftop views, pounding waves, and a refreshing breeze—perfect for taking photos and soaking in the raw power of the Atlantic. One review mentions the cave sometimes closes due to heavy seas, so you might only enjoy the vistas, which still make for memorable moments.
Cherry Tree Hill: Scenic Overlook and Rum Punch
One of the tour’s highlights is Cherry Tree Hill, a spot revered for its panoramic views and lush surroundings. You’ll take in the stunning scenery, browse local crafts, and maybe enjoy a rum punch—a favorite among travelers who appreciate the relaxing East Coast breeze. It’s a brief 15-minute stop, but many reviews mention how this spot offers a real “wow” factor, especially if the weather is clear.
Bathsheba and the Scotland District: Nature and Lunch
The Scotland District on Barbados’ east coast is known for its rugged beauty and natural drama. Here, you’ll stop in Bathsheba for about 50 minutes, where a Caribbean-style lunch is served. The area is famous for its Soup Bowl surf spot, drawing surfers from around the world, but even for landlubbers, the scenery is captivating. Several reviewers rave about the delicious local cuisine, often mentioning the friendly atmosphere and tasty dishes. Note that the lunch is included in the tour price, making this stop a real highlight for food lovers.
St. John’s Parish Church: Historic and Scenic
The tour wraps up with a visit to the St. John’s Parish Church, perched with commanding views over the northern coast. Expect 10 minutes to take in the architecture and panoramic vistas. The church dates back to 1640 and offers photo opportunities and a quiet moment to reflect on the island’s history. Reviewers who mention this stop often highlight the stunning vistas and historic charm.

Is hotel pickup included?
Yes, pickup and drop-off from your hotel or port are included in the tour.
How long is the tour?
The tour lasts approximately 7 hours, starting at 8:00am.
What does the tour include?
It includes hotel pickup and drop-off, an air-conditioned vehicle, a Caribbean buffet lunch, and rum punch.
Are entrance fees included?
No, entrance into the Animal Flower Cave is not included.
Can I customize the itinerary?
The itinerary is fixed, but guides are generally accommodating and knowledgeable, often sharing additional stories.
Is the tour suitable for kids?
Most travelers say yes, but children must be accompanied by an adult. Check with the provider if you have very young children.
What should I wear?
Comfortable clothing suitable for warm weather, and some walking shoes for scenic stops.
Can I bring my camera?
Absolutely. The stops offer great photo opportunities with scenic views and colorful towns.
What if the weather is bad?
Some outdoor stops, like Animal Flower Cave, may be closed due to rough seas. The guide will adapt, focusing on available sights.
